What is Mitosis and why does it happen?
Respuesta :
c00lb34n5
c00lb34n5
01-11-2016
Mitosis is nuclear division. During Mitosis, chromosomes that have already been duplicated, attach to spindle fibers that pull a copy of each chromosome to the opposite side of the cell.
Pretty much creating 2 daughter nuclei
